MAR Notice 2-59-626: Notice of Proposed Amendment pertaining to renewal fees of mortgage brokers, lenders, servicers, and mortgage loan originators
June 24, 2022
Summary
The Montana Division of Banking and Financial Institutions proposes amendments to adjust the renewal fee structure for mortgage brokers, lenders, servicers, and individual loan originators. These changes are intended to align state administrative funding with ongoing supervisory oversight requirements for licensed entities.
